Driveshaft - Rear, Two-Piece, Rear Wheel Drive (RWD)
Driveshaft - Rear, Two-Piece, Rear Wheel Drive (RWD)
All vehicles
1. With the vehicle in NEUTRAL, position it on a hoist.
2. Remove the 2 nuts from the driveshaft center bearing bracket.
^
To install, tighten to 55 Nm (41 lb-ft).
3. Index-mark the rear U-joint flange to the differential pinion flange.
